[ ] TideGrid widget signing key — rotate during the Q3 ceremony at the Marrowport office. Two custodians required; Helsa from Platform holds the second shard. Verify the widget still pulls harbor data from the Lunamere feed before sealing. Record the new fingerprint in the ledger. The recovery passphrase for the sealed key follows below.

strongbox words: oliael-gilax-lamael

Ticket: Incremental rebuilds for Mosswick Sites

Hey plugin authors — we're shipping incremental static rebuilds, so only pages touched by your plugin's data hooks get regenerated. Please declare your dependencies in the manifest or you'll get stale output. This ships next cycle once we get sign-off from the person named below.

approver of fafof-yajep = Jordor Fenath

Quick context for the security review: we're moving the Thistledown build off the old shell-script pipeline onto a hermetic system, so every input is pinned and fetched through the vetted mirror. No more network access mid-build, which closes the supply-chain gap you flagged last quarter. Sandbox resource limits needed tuning to keep build times sane; current settings follow.

limits module of bahap-yaweg:
BUDGETS = {
    "praion": 741,
    "istax": 629,
    "holdor": 926,
    "ulaion": 219,
    "gorwyn": 412,
}

The Lanternbrook documentation site uses an incremental static rebuild pipeline called Kindle-Step. Only pages whose source files changed are regenerated, which keeps builds under two minutes. If a rebuild stalls, produces stale pages, or you need a full rebuild triggered manually, do not restart the pipeline yourself — contractors don't have the permissions, and partial restarts can corrupt the content cache. The maintainer of record is Priya on the Platform Publishing team; send her a note at the address below.

escalation mailbox, bagef-bagag: oliax.drumir.jorath@crelvolabs.test